Q. Richard Lu is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Developmental Neuroscience and Cancer Research. According to data from OpenAlex, Q. Richard Lu has authored 139 papers receiving a total of 8.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 94 papers in Molecular Biology, 54 papers in Developmental Neuroscience and 34 papers in Cancer Research. Recurrent topics in Q. Richard Lu’s work include Neurogenesis and neuroplasticity mechanisms (54 papers),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(26 papers) and MicroRNA in disease regulation (25 papers). Q. Richard Lu is often cited by papers focused on Neurogenesis and neuroplasticity mechanisms (54 papers),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(26 papers) and MicroRNA in disease regulation (25 papers). Q. Richard Lu collaborates with scholars based in United States, China and Germany. Q. Richard Lu's co-authors include David H. Rowitch, Charles D. Stiles, Mei Xin, Meritxell Aguiló, Nan Ma, Tao Sun, Ben Emery, Edward C. Hurlock, Xuelian He and Ying Chen and has published in prestigious journals such as Cell,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Nucleic Acids Research.
